Experience a thrilling journey through the historical city of Kyoto on this grand course. The tour will take participants past the UNESCO World Cultural Heritage sites and many other tourist attractions, with spectacular views of the area. Experience the charm of the urban setting on this annual event. Enjoy the sights of the stunning Nishikyogoku Athletic Park, Teryu-ji Temple, Seiryo-ji Temple, Daikaku-ji Temple, Kyoto Botanical Garden, Hirosawa-no-ike Pond, Ninna-ji Temple, Kyoto Concert Hall, Ryoan-ji Temple and Kyoto Botanical Garden. All of these attractions and more await participants of this grand course.

This is the race to run if you don't get the ballot entry to Tokyo Marathon and can't fork out the $1000 for the charity entry. Kyoto is a lovely city and this is a very fun race. It starts on the west side of the city, heads north, then east, before following the river south and ending near Higashiyama station. It's a mid-sized race (maybe 15,000?), predominantly Japanese crowd. Great atmosphere, and you run past temples that you expect to see master yoda meditatiing out the front of. This race is great because they give you the option to get your name translated into Japanese on your bib. It was so great to hear people cheer me on in Japanese. It's a quite flat race, mainly roads but there's a short section (a few Km) on gravel while the course follows the river path. Lots of drink stations and great crowd support. Mainly on dual carriageway so PB hunters will want to get to the front at the start. Only some small hills here and there. I loved it and will do it again!

Weather is quite cold this time of the year. Keep that in mind when choosing outfit to run in. Signposting at the start is predominantly in Japanese. There are very few foreigners. But it's easy enough to work out as you just follow everyone else to the start line. Very enjoyable race!
